TANIGUCHI Tsutomu

Taniguchi Tsutomu was born in 1949 in Kisei (Mie Prefecture). After finishing high school, he worked for five years as a technician for the Japanese Railroad. In 1973, he left his job and moved to Ishigakijima, one of the most southerly islands of the Okinawa island chain, where he made a living doing temporary jobs.

In 1980 he met Sawaguchi Shigeru, the most important mentor of the Meishitsu-kai (Clear Lacquer Group). Upon his advice, Taniguchi began an apprenticeship in lacquer collecting with Sunamori Isao. Since then he has been spending his summers in remote forests collecting lacquer and his winters carving spoons.
